• ベストアンサー

プロトコル

「プロトコル」と言う言葉がイマイチ理解できないのですが 規約・手順と読み替えればいいのでしょうか?

質問者が選んだベストアンサー

  • ベストアンサー
回答No.2

ここに書いているということはHTTP等の通信プロトコルの事を指しているのだと思います。 抽象的な言葉なので、一旦現実の問題ということで手紙や宅配便に例えて私は理解しました。 手紙を届けるには、郵便局員さんが混乱しないように葉書というフォーマットの決まった位置に郵便番号と届け先の住所、裏面に本文を記述してポストに投函することで相手に届けられます。 宅配便も伝票というフォーマットと、コンビニなどの決まった集配所を経由して相手に荷物を届けることで、混乱なく相手まで届けられます。 コンピューターのデータ通信もここからここまでがヘッダで、ヘッダには届け先の情報がこういうフォーマットで記述されていて、と決められていることで、本来0と1の集合体でしかないデータでもコンピューター同士混乱なく通信を行えているんですね。

ngfqplgszxsi
質問者

お礼

回答頂きありがとうございました。

その他の回答 (2)

  • yoruaru-q
  • ベストアンサー率17% (476/2703)
回答No.3

そうですね。 処理の手順のような意味だと思います。 インターネット通信に関連する処理の手順をプロトコルと言うことが多いです。 プロトコルの詳細はRFCという文書にまとめられています。 RFCは仕様書のようなものだと思います。 そこには、全体としてどんな風に動く。こうなったらこう処理する。といった処理の手順が書いてあります。 RFCのリストは参考URLにあります。

参考URL:
http://www5d.biglobe.ne.jp/stssk/rfcjlist.html
ngfqplgszxsi
質問者

お礼

回答頂きありがとうございました。

  • notnot
  • ベストアンサー率47% (4900/10358)
回答No.1

はい。その通りです。 手順というとやや荒いですが、解釈のぶれによる齟齬が生じないレベルまで、事細かに決めた手順・ルールです。 通信プロトコルの場合、そのプロトコルを理解してその通りプログラムを書けば、間違いなく相手と通信できるということになります。 もともとは、「外交儀礼」という意味です。

ngfqplgszxsi
質問者

お礼

回答頂きありがとうございました。

関連するQ&A